This PR wires up the inbound SFTP drop for the Ferngate partner feed. Uploads land in a quarantine prefix, get scanned, then promoted. No shell access; the account is chrooted and key-only. Security folks, the interesting part is the limits — they're enforced server-side and shown here.

tuning table, kawep-tawif:
CAPS = {
    "olidor": 80,
    "belion": 7,
    "quenys": 225,
    "druox": 839,
    "fraath": 482,
}

Welcome to the Pricegrove rotation. Key facts: the product catalog caches SKU records in Lattice for 15 minutes. Invalidation is event-driven via the Hopper queue; if Hopper lags, stale prices surface. Do not flush the whole cache during peak — it stampedes the origin DB. Security note: invalidation endpoints require the internal service token; never expose them through the edge proxy. Escalate repeated invalidation failures to the Catalog Platform team. Full procedures, including the manual purge checklist, are on the internal runbook page.

operations page: https://gitlab.qirvansys.corp/pages/dash/projects/42db8b449d30

**Q: How do canary gating rules work in Driftgate?**

A: Driftgate promotes a canary only if error rate, latency, and saturation stay under thresholds for two consecutive windows. Overrides require two maintainers and are logged. If the gating service itself is down, unseal the fallback controller using the recovery passphrase written immediately below.

strongbox words: druvan-lamys-eliius-jorax-istox-soreth-ulays-gilix-ralix-oliiel-norwyn-casvan-praius